Total coliform in Texas well water

In Texas, 0% of 13 tested private well samples exceeded the EPA limit for total coliform (0 MPN/100mL).

Coliform bacteria live in soil and on plants as well as in sewage. Their presence means surface water or soil is getting into the well through the cap, casing or a nearby defect. Most coliforms are harmless, but they mean disease-causing organisms can get in the same way.
